Unboxing the Labubu Craze

Before we dive into the nitty-gritty of pricing, let's take a quick peek at why Labubu has become such a phenomenon. Labubu is the creation of Hong Kong-based artist Kasing Lung, and these vinyl figures are part of the larger The Monsters series produced by Pop Mart. Their unique look – those impish grins, pointy ears, and vibrant colors – instantly capture your attention. What truly fuels the hype, though, is the blind box element. Each box contains a mystery figure, and the chase for rare or secret designs adds a layer of excitement and collectibility that's hard to resist. The Labubu figures are more than just toys; they're tiny works of art that bring a sense of playfulness and individuality to any collection.

Factors Influencing Labubu Prices

Okay, let’s get down to the crucial question: what determines the price of a Labubu? It’s not as simple as a fixed price tag, guys. Several factors come into play, making the Labubu market a dynamic and interesting space. Understanding these factors is key to making informed decisions, whether you’re a seasoned collector or a newbie just starting your Labubu journey.

  • Series and Rarity: This is arguably the biggest price influencer. Each Labubu series has its own unique set of designs, and within each series, some figures are rarer than others. The rarer the figure, the higher the price tag. Limited edition collaborations or special releases often command even higher prices due to their scarcity and unique designs. For instance, a Labubu from a sold-out collaboration with a renowned artist might fetch a significant premium compared to a common figure from a regular series. The thrill of the hunt for these rare gems is a major driver of the Labubu collecting experience.
  • Condition: Just like any collectible, the condition of a Labubu figure plays a significant role in its value. A figure in pristine condition, still in its original packaging and with all accessories, will generally be worth more than one that's been displayed, played with, or has any blemishes. Collectors often meticulously examine the condition of figures before making a purchase, paying close attention to paint quality, the presence of any scratches or dents, and the integrity of the packaging. Storing your Labubu figures properly can help maintain their value over time.
  • Market Demand: Supply and demand are fundamental economic principles, and they certainly apply to the Labubu market. If a particular Labubu figure is highly sought after but has limited availability, its price will naturally increase. This can be driven by various factors, such as the popularity of a specific character design, the buzz surrounding a new series release, or even trends on social media. Following market trends and understanding which figures are currently in high demand can help you make strategic buying and selling decisions.
  • Resale Platforms and Retailers: Where you buy your Labubu can also impact the price. Official retailers and authorized dealers generally sell figures at the manufacturer's suggested retail price (MSRP). However, on resale platforms like eBay, StockX, or specialized toy collector sites, prices can fluctuate significantly depending on supply, demand, and the seller's pricing strategy. Some platforms may also charge additional fees, which can affect the final cost. Comparing prices across different platforms and retailers is essential to ensure you're getting a fair deal.

Decoding the Price Tags: What to Expect

So, with all these factors in mind, what can you realistically expect to pay for a Labubu? Let’s break it down into a few categories to give you a clearer picture of the pricing landscape.

  • Blind Boxes (New Releases): When a new Labubu series drops, blind boxes typically retail for around $10 to $15 USD per box. This is the most affordable way to get your hands on a Labubu, but remember, it's a gamble! You might score a common figure, or you might strike gold and snag a rare chase. The excitement of the blind box experience is part of the fun, but it's important to be aware that you're not guaranteed to get the specific figure you're after. Buying a case of blind boxes can increase your chances of getting a wider variety of figures, but it also comes with a higher upfront cost.
  • Common Figures (Secondary Market): Once a series has been out for a while, common figures can often be found on the secondary market (eBay, collector groups, etc.) for around $15 to $30 USD. These are the figures that are more frequently pulled from blind boxes, so there's generally a larger supply available. If you're looking to complete a set or simply add a few Labubu to your collection without breaking the bank, the secondary market is a great place to start your search. Just be sure to do your research and buy from reputable sellers to avoid counterfeit figures.
  • Rare/Secret Figures (Secondary Market): Here's where things get interesting. Rare and secret Labubu figures can command prices ranging from $50 USD to hundreds of dollars, depending on their rarity, popularity, and condition. These figures are the holy grail for many collectors, and the thrill of finding one can be incredibly rewarding. However, it's crucial to be cautious when buying rare figures on the secondary market. Thoroughly inspect photos, ask questions about the figure's condition, and compare prices from different sellers before making a purchase. Consider using a platform with buyer protection to safeguard your investment.
  • Limited Edition/Collaboration Figures: These are the true unicorns of the Labubu world. Limited edition and collaboration figures, often released in small quantities, can fetch prices from $100 USD to upwards of $1000 USD or even more for the most coveted pieces. These figures are highly sought after due to their exclusivity and unique designs, making them prized possessions for serious collectors. Owning a limited edition Labubu is not just about having a toy; it's about owning a piece of art and a symbol of your dedication to the hobby. If you're considering investing in a limited edition Labubu, be prepared to do your research and potentially pay a premium price.

Tips for Savvy Labubu Shopping

Okay, so you're armed with the price information, but how do you become a smart Labubu shopper? Here are some tips to help you navigate the market and get the best bang for your buck:

  1. Do Your Research: Before you dive into buying, familiarize yourself with the different Labubu series, characters, and rarity levels. This will help you understand which figures are more valuable and avoid overpaying. There are numerous online resources, collector communities, and social media groups where you can learn about the Labubu universe and stay up-to-date on new releases and market trends.
  2. Set a Budget: It's easy to get caught up in the excitement of collecting, but it's important to set a budget and stick to it. Determine how much you're willing to spend on individual figures or entire sets, and avoid impulsive purchases that could strain your finances. Remember, collecting should be a fun and enjoyable hobby, not a source of stress.
  3. Compare Prices: Don't just buy the first Labubu you see! Shop around and compare prices from different retailers and resale platforms. You might be surprised at the price variations, and you could potentially save a significant amount of money by being patient and doing your homework. Keep in mind that prices can fluctuate based on market demand, so it's worth monitoring prices over time to identify potential deals.
  4. Buy from Reputable Sellers: Whether you're buying online or in person, make sure you're dealing with reputable sellers. Check reviews, ask for references, and be wary of deals that seem too good to be true. Counterfeit figures are a concern in the collectible toy market, so it's essential to take precautions to protect yourself from scams. Look for sellers who provide detailed photos, answer questions promptly, and offer a return policy.
  5. Consider the Long Game: Are you collecting for the thrill of the hunt, or are you hoping to build a valuable collection? Your collecting goals will influence your purchasing decisions. If you're focused on long-term value, consider investing in rare or limited edition figures that are likely to appreciate over time. However, if you're primarily collecting for enjoyment, focus on acquiring figures that you love, regardless of their potential resale value.
